Wedgwood Street is in Stoke-On-Trent and in Stoke-On-Trent district. ST6 4JH is located in the Burslem elect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Stoke-on-Trent North.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ding ST6 4JH is primarily male, with 53.3% of the population being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Female | 49.1% | 46.7% | -2.4% | 51.0% | -4.3% |
| Male | 50.9% | 53.3% | 2.4% | 49.0% | 4.3% |
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ate area around ST6 4JH,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 54%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Single | 45.8% | 54% | 8.2% | 37.9% | 16.1% |
| Married: Opposite sex | 34.7% | 28.1% | -6.6% | 44.2% | -16.1% |
| Married: Same sex | 0% | 0.4% | 0.4% | 0.3% | 0.1% |
| Separated | 4% | 2.3% | -1.7% | 2.2% | 0.1% |
| Divorced | 10.4% | 10.6% | 0.2% | 9.1% | 1.5% |
| Widowed | 5.2% | 4.6% | -0.6% | 6.1% | -1.5% |

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Wedgwood Street was 141.5 per 1,000 residents, which is 35.3% lower than the Burslem average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Wedgwood Street has the 20th lowest crime rate of 50 local areas in Burslem and the 267th highest crime rate of 844 local areas in Stoke-on-Trent .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 61.0 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-68.1%.
